Matthews’ Quarterly Net Declines 12% to $53,000

Matthews Studio Equipment Group, a Burbank-based supplier of lighting, grip, transportation and camera accessories to the entertainment industry, reported a modest drop in earnings despite a rise in revenue for the company’s fiscal third quarter that ended June 30.
The company reported a profit of $53,000 for the third quarter, down about 12% from $60,000 in the corresponding three-month period a year earlier. Revenues rose to $7.18 million, up 14% from $6.29 million in the third quarter of 1994.
For the company’s nine-month period, Matthews posted earnings of $519,000 on revenues of $21 million, compared to year-earlier earnings of $908,000 on revenues of $19.3 million.
The company also said it anticipates a one-time charge of $2.3 million in the fourth quarter, related to the retiring of a credit facility.
